Yes, the person would be weightless. The person would have to be at the center of gravity of the earth, which would probably be extremely near the geometrical center. Any difference between the two points would have to do with the homogeneous distribution of materials of similar mass. Since we know the earth has various bulges here and there, it is not impossible that the distribution of materials may be a little 'off', resulting in the center of gravity not being exactly at the geometric center.

The earth's inner core is mostly solid iron, at a pressure of 3 million atmospheres, and a temperature of almost 6000 K. It would be impossible to sustain any kind of life as we know it under such conditions.
